Shaping the Light for Portrait Photography
Introduction to Studio Photography
(with Alena Massen/Portrait Photographer and Patrick Massen/Lighting & Studio Setup)
Want to step into the world of studio photography but don’t know where to start?
This beginner-friendly workshop is designed to give you a solid foundation in studio lighting, equipment, and technique—all in a practical, no-pressure environment.
We’ll start with an introduction to studio photography, covering key concepts like light theory, equipment, and camera settings. Through live demonstrations, you’ll learn how to control and shape light to create different effects.
The second half of the workshop is all about hands-on experience! You’ll have the possibility to photograph Lena, our beautiful model, in two different lighting setups—under guided instruction and experimenting on your own to build confidence and create portfolio-worthy images.

Workshop Overview:
📷 Introduction – Welcome, overview of studio photography.
📷 Light Theory & Equipment – Understanding light, modifiers, and essential studio gear.
📷 Camera Settings for Studio Work – Mastering aperture, shutter speed, and ISO in a controlled environment.
🍽 Lunch Break – A chance to network and discuss insights with fellow participants.
📷 Practical Studio Photography – Hands-on session with Lena, our model, using two different lighting setups and modifiers.
📷 Wrap-Up & Q&A – Recap of key takeaways, final questions, and feedback.
Who Should Attend?
This workshop is designed for beginners in studio photography, but participants should have:
✅ Basic experience with natural light photography
✅ An understanding of the exposure triangle (aperture, shutter speed, ISO), as we will not cover these in depth
✅ Their own DSLR or mirrorless camera, as this is a hands-on workshop
If you’re comfortable shooting in manual or semi-automatic modes and ready to explore studio lighting, this workshop is perfect for you!
